(Jim) Higgins', 101 Creative Problem Solving Techniques published by The New Management publishing company, 400 New York Avenue, Suite 215, Winter Park, Florida 32789 800-266-8283/fax 407-647-5575 29/3 Association-Free Association Technique a. Pick a trait/characteristic/aspect of the problem/challenge b. Make a list of nouns. In this case I will supply them. You can randomly pick words from a dictionary or ask each person in your problem solving group for one or two each. c. free associate words that are sparked by the individual nouns d. relate final associated words to look for insights into the problem Problem/Challenge It has been raining and overcast in your town for two weeks. You notice morale and energy levels have dropped considerably. Your goal is regain the spark that bright, beautiful summer days bring. Words
Now associate freely 3 to 6 words each for these 6 Then relate the results back to the problem / challenge of moral building on rainy and overcast days.
